...
理解cookie的path和domain属性 今天在做验证码时发现一个问题:A B窗口都打开同一个页面,A先生成一个验证码,B再生成验证码,这时A所生成的验证码被B覆盖掉了。原因是使用了同名的cookie来存储验证码。一时找不到解决方法就参考了WebQQ的登录画面,发现tx也没有解决这个问题,也许是觉得这个不算是问题吧。但还是借这个机会再次了解一下cookie好了。 下面是在网上学习一番后得到的总 ...
2017-05-10 18:45 0 1194 推荐指数:
...
在网站实现登录时,我认识了@SessionAttributes,对我来说是真的好用,@SessionAttributes注解可以使得模型中的数据存储一份到session域中。 这样在页面跳转时可以直接通过${sessionScope.xxx}获取用户名等信息,非常好用。 但是今天我做退出登录时 ...
shiro是一个被广泛使用的安全层框架,通过xml配置方式与spring无缝对接,用户的登陆/退出/权限控制/Cookie等管理系统基础功能交给shiro来管理。 一般,在JavaWEB管理平台系统时,用户退出系统之前没需要清除用户数据和关闭连接,防止垃圾数据堆积,shiro提供 ...
cookie名称相同时,未必是同一个。 因为Domain(站点)不同,路径不同。 用jquery.cookie清除cookie时,应当加上path属性: $.cookie("MedicalUser", null, { expires: -1,path:'/' }); 当网站层级不一致 ...
今天在做验证码时发现一个问题:A、B窗口都打开同一个页面,A先生成一个验证码,B再生成验证码,这时A所生成的验证码被B覆盖掉了。原因是使用了同名的cookie来存储验证码。一时找不到解决方法就参考了WebQQ的登录画面,发现tx也没有解决这个问题,也许是觉得这个不算是问题 ...
今天在做验证码时发现一个问题:A、B窗口都打开同一个页面,A先生成一个验证码,B再生成验证码,这时A所生成的验证码被B覆盖掉了。原因是使用了同名的cookie来存储验证码。一时找不到解决方法就参考了WebQQ的登录画面,发现tx也没有解决这个问题,也许是觉得这个不算是问题吧。但还是借这个机会 ...
表单传值太麻烦,这里使用url传值。 在主界面index.php中包含有如下语句 其中,echo的作用是在网页中生成<a>标签,quit.php是点击后需要执行的文件,?表示传输数据给quit.php,name为数据载体,quit为数据的值 在处理页面 ...
最近写页面遇到一个问题,退出的时候需要清除cookie,但是刚开始一直清除不掉,代码如下: //清除函数 function delCookie(name) { var date= new Date(); date.setTime(date.getTime() - 1); var ...